Colton-Pierrepont Central School superintendent leaving for job downstate

Posted

COLTON -- Joseph Kardash is leaving to take a new job downstate next month.

Kardash is to start as the new superintendent at Rensselaer City School District July 9.

His last day at CPCS will be July 6, after 13 years at the school.

He started at Colton-Pierrepont in 2005 as the microcomputer systems coordinator, then was appointed business manager, and in 2011, he was hired as superintendent.

The search for the next superintendent at CPCS is underway, being administered by St. Lawrence Lewis BOCES District Superintendent Thomas Burns.

Applications and resumes from candidates are due by June 6. A “paper screening” is tentatively set for June 11 with Burns and the board.

His office says they hope to have chosen candidates for presentations and interviews with the Board of Education and campus visits June 18 through 20.

The ambitious schedule has a candidate selected, at a salary between $118,000 and $128,000 a year, for an announcement by July 2.
